| | | Dead pigeons I have today found the third dead pigeon in my garden in as many weeks - the first had flown into the patio door (despite having a bird silhouette sticker on the glass to avoid this) the second was drowned in the pond, and today's was just sitting dead on the lawn. Is this natural mortality or are they suffering from death-wish?! Or over-eating?? |

Originally Posted by George Jones We are in the shooting season at the moment, what you are finding are birds that have flown on and died from shot gun wounds. | It's pretty unlikely that 3 fatally wounded pigeons would all fly on from the scene of the shooting and end up in the same garden. Far more likely is the current Trichomonosis epidemic, but without having the corpses to hand it's all pretty much speculation. The RSPB: Advice: Trichomonosis in finches and other garden birds |

Originally Posted by George Jones Can I also add its only at this time of year, shooting season. | George, there is no shooting season for Woodpigeon. They can be shot at any time of year, as can Collared Doves and Feral Pigeons.
